Output 51a3633867030217b2c0988f6943cb560e3fba1dfb1479b340751faca6f9a291:5

value
3000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 baba4645a577e64ff24914bb29a13470f99a5a72 OP_EQUALVERIFY OP_CHECKSIG
address
1J2KqG4QJieWRPoPUZA8PjZBbsi7FHuiYY
transaction
51a3633867030217b2c0988f6943cb560e3fba1dfb1479b340751faca6f9a291
spent
true